    New Jungle Carbine Day!

    Hi everybody!

    I just joined and wanted to say hi by showing off my newest acquisition, a 1947 BSA Shirley No5 Mk1 that I just found at a local gun shop I frequent. It's extremely clean with probably 80%+ original finish, and no import marks. It has typical Britishicon export marks.

    It's all matching except for the Savage marked magazine and Mark 2 flip sight. I just picked up a BSA marked Mark 1 sight from Numrich, and am looking for a BSA marked magazine (with no serial if possible) to complete the rifle.

    This rifle will be my fifth Lee Enfield, I have two No4 Mk 1s, a No4 Mk2, and another No5 Mk 1 that came into the country in the early 2000's from Indonesia I think. It's all matching and has the mystery shellac coating that everybody loves so much.
